Attested Copy Meaning in Bengali
Part of Speech: Noun
Pronunciation: uh-test-id kop-ee
Short Definition: An attested copy refers to a document that has been verified as a true and accurate reproduction of the original by a competent authority.
Synonyms: Certified copy, authenticated copy, verified copy
Antonyms: Unverified copy (অযাচিত কপি), Fake copy (মিথ্যা কপি)
Origin: The term “attested copy” originated from the legal and administrative practices of certifying the authenticity of documents. It is commonly used in various official and legal proceedings.
